Protein can help with weight management by decreasing hunger and cravings

Protein is an essential macronutrient that plays a critical role in weight management by suppressing appetite and curbing cravings. It helps you feel fuller for longer, reducing the desire to snack between meals and lowering your overall calorie intake.

Research suggests that protein intake regulates several hormones that control hunger and fullness signals in the body. A 2020 review found that protein reduced levels of ghrelin, the "hunger" hormone, while increasing levels of cholecystokinin and glucagon-like peptide-1 (GLP-1), hormones responsible for digestion and signalling fullness. This regulatory effect on hormones contributes to decreased hunger and cravings, making it easier to manage weight.

Additionally, protein takes longer to digest compared to other nutrients. This slower digestion keeps you satisfied for extended periods, reducing the urge to indulge in snacks or high-calorie foods. By curbing cravings and prolonging the feeling of fullness, protein helps in weight management by reducing overall calorie consumption.

The inclusion of protein-rich foods in your diet can aid in weight loss and the prevention of weight regain. It is recommended to consume 15-30 grams of protein per meal, and spreading protein intake evenly throughout the day is advisable. A balanced diet that includes adequate protein can effectively support weight management goals by reducing hunger and cravings.

It is worth noting that while protein is beneficial for weight management, it should be combined with other healthy dietary choices and physical activity for optimal results. Additionally, the source of protein matters; choosing lean animal proteins and plant-based proteins can promote heart health and reduce saturated fat intake.

Protein helps the body repair after injury and can aid exercise recovery

Protein is an essential macronutrient that plays a critical role in the growth, repair, and renewal of cells, tissues, and organs. It is particularly important for muscle recovery and repair, making it an indispensable component of any diet, especially for physically active individuals.

Protein is a fundamental building block for many tissues in the body, including muscle. After an injury or strenuous exercise, a protein-rich diet can help prevent excessive inflammation, minimising the loss of muscle mass and strength. This is particularly important when a body part is immobilised during recovery, as it can help to maintain muscle mass and support the rebuilding of any lost muscle.

Consuming protein-rich foods like meat, fish, poultry, eggs, tofu, beans, peas, nuts, or seeds can aid in exercise recovery and enhance the body's muscle-building process. Research suggests that consuming protein before, during, and/or after exercise can enhance recovery, immune function, and the growth and maintenance of lean body mass. Additionally, adequate protein intake can help manage hunger and cravings, contributing to weight management.

For individuals engaged in intense training or physical activity, the recommended protein intake is higher than for sedentary individuals. This increased intake supports muscle protein synthesis and recovery, with whole food sources of protein being preferred over isolated protein sources. However, it is important to note that protein intake should be balanced, as excessive protein can lead to health risks, especially for those with kidney disease.

In summary, protein is essential for the body's repair and recovery process, aiding in tissue and muscle regeneration while helping to maintain muscle mass during periods of immobilisation or reduced physical activity. A balanced diet with adequate protein intake supports overall health and well-being, especially during exercise recovery.

Protein from plant foods is associated with a lower risk of death and cardiovascular disease

Protein is an essential macronutrient that plays a crucial role in the growth, renewal, and healing process of cells, tissues, and organs. It is also important for exercise recovery and building lean muscle mass. While protein is necessary for a healthy body, not all sources of protein are equal.

A diet high in red meat, especially processed red meat, is associated with a higher risk of type 2 diabetes and death from cardiovascular disease. This is partly because many high-protein foods are also high in total and saturated fat, which can lead to elevated blood lipids and an increased risk of heart disease.

On the other hand, protein from plant-based sources is associated with a lower risk of death and cardiovascular disease. Studies have shown that replacing red meat with plant-based proteins leads to a decreased risk of cardiovascular disease and all-cause mortality. This may be due to the amino acid content of plant-based foods, as well as the presence of other beneficial non-protein compounds and interactions with the gut microbiome.

It is important to note that the source of protein matters more than the quantity when it comes to health risks. For example, a diet that includes nuts, legumes, and poultry is associated with a lower risk of type 2 diabetes, while a diet high in red meat predicts a higher risk. Similarly, a diet that includes dairy is associated with a lower risk of cardiovascular disease.

Overall, while protein is essential for a healthy body, it is important to focus on consuming protein from plant-based sources and unprocessed, low-fat animal sources to reduce the risk of cardiovascular disease and other health complications.

Protein is important for building and maintaining muscle mass, especially as you age

Protein is one of the three essential macronutrients, along with fats and carbohydrates. It is a critical component of a healthy diet, supporting various bodily functions and promoting overall health. One of its key roles is in muscle growth and maintenance, which becomes increasingly important as we age.

Protein is often associated with muscle building and is particularly important for those who engage in regular physical activity or strength training. However, its role in muscle health is even more significant as we grow older. Age-related muscle loss, known as sarcopenia, is a common condition that can lead to reduced muscle mass, strength, and mobility. Increasing protein intake can help counteract this natural decline and preserve muscle function and independence as we age.

The recommended daily protein intake varies depending on weight, activity level, and age. For younger adults, the current recommended dietary allowance (RDA) is 0.8 grams of protein per kilogram of body weight. However, older adults may require slightly higher amounts, as their bodies may not absorb protein as efficiently, making them more susceptible to muscle loss. Healthcare professionals advise older adults to aim for approximately 1 gram of protein per kilogram of body weight to compensate for these changes.

Consuming adequate protein can help prevent age-related sarcopenia and maintain muscle mass. Research suggests that increasing daily protein intake by up to 3.5 grams per kilogram of body weight can support muscle growth and preservation. This is especially crucial for older individuals experiencing muscle weakness or those at risk of bone fractures.

To ensure adequate protein intake, it is recommended to include a variety of protein sources in the diet, such as dairy, meat, beans, lentils, soy, and seafood. Spreading protein consumption evenly throughout the day is also beneficial, with general recommendations suggesting 15-30 grams of protein per meal. By meeting these guidelines and staying physically active, individuals can effectively promote muscle health and overall well-being as they age.
